Step 1
Place the lemongrass in a well-supported mortar and pound with the pestle until you can no longer see the rings of the lemongrass and it's all mashed up.
Step 2
Add the galangal, turmeric and kaffir lime zest and pound until they're incorporated into the mashed lemongrass.
Step 3
Add the garlic and pound and then add the shallots and pound.
Step 4
The finished paste will still have some fibres from the lemongrass but should otherwise be quite smooth.
